This is interesting. So without actually targeting a specific Cloud / server market for their CPU, which often ends with a chicken and egg problem with HyperScaler making their own Design or Chip. Nvidia manage to enter the Server CPU market leveraging their GPU and AI workload. All of a sudden there is real choice of ARM CPU on Server. ( What will happen to Ampere ? ) The LPDDR5X used here will also be the first to come with ECC. And they can cross sell those with Nvidia's ConnectX-7 SmartNICs.
